We just watched Part II of a really interesting program on bipolar. It was done by Stephen Fry, British comedian and person with bipolar disorder. It was enlightening, he covered a range of presentations as well as different therapies. He interviewed a number of other people with bipolar (including Richard Dreyfuss) and discussed how they coped. Some of the coping techniques were very interesting and original. He covered CBT as well as medication, among other treatments.
